    Butter -making and churns.
    Long ago the old people used get alot more trouble with butter than nowadays.
    They used churn with a churn-dash wash it with a cream stand,salt it with salt and a timber "shimmer"as it was called at that time.
    Then the woman could go to the shop and carry the butter in pans.They used have long hair at that time and they used make a plait of it ,and leave the pan on top of their heads.
    On Mondays markets used be held at that time.No lorries used go from the shops like nowadays ,only the shopkeepers used send it to Scarriff and Gort by horses and cars.In winter the prices used amount to 5d 6d 71/2d and in Summer
